What is the legal framework for health care quality improvement?

The legal framework for health care quality improvement in Pennsylvania is made up of a variety of different laws and regulations that are designed to ensure that both providers of health care services and consumers of those services have their expectations met when it comes to the quality of care received. The main sources of health care quality improvement in Pennsylvania include state statutes, regulations, and voluntary initiatives. State statutes and regulations are put in place to ensure that all providers of health care services must meet certain standards and criteria when providing care and services to patients. For example, Pennsylvania has laws in place that require all health care providers to maintain up to date records of the welfare of their patients, as well as laws that require that providers document and measure the quality of care they provide. Furthermore, Pennsylvania has a number of initiatives in place to promote the quality of care provided by health care providers, including the Pennsylvania Health Care Quality Improvement Program and the Pennsylvania Health Care Quality Alliance. In addition, private initiatives to promote quality improvement are also in place in Pennsylvania. These initiatives focus on educating providers and consumers about quality improvement, promoting the use of evidence-based practices, and providing incentives for providers who meet quality improvement standards. Overall, the legal framework for health care quality improvement in Pennsylvania is designed to ensure that providers of health care services and consumers of those services have their expectations met when it comes to the quality of care they receive.
